The Minister of Communications, Adebayo Shittu, in Abuja, has assured foreign investors willing to do business in Nigeria of a conducive working environment. He gave the assurance while addressing the Management of a Japanese company, Koica at the conference room of the Ministry. Shittu said that President Muhammadu Buhari’s administration is interested in attracting foreign investments into the country, adding that the era of impunity in business transaction is gone.
The minister averred that the Japanese company can engage in business worth over $200m (Two Hundred Million Dollars). He also inferred that it is incumbent on them to respect the laws of the land, promising that his ministry would mobilise its agencies to work in close concert with them. The Minister enjoined them to train Nigerian youths on basic technical rudiments to enable them contribute to their growth. He further advised them to give appropriate priority to corporate social responsibilities.
In his remarks at the event, the Permanent Secretary in the Ministry, Sonny Echono thanked the Koica Team with an assurance that the Ministry would avail them the opportunities to successfully do business in the country. [FMC]
